Summary
In this episode of Insurance Unplugged, host Lisa Wardlaw interviews Jeff Saviano, an expert in emerging technology strategy and governance. They discuss the importance of AI governance and ethics in the business world. Jeff explains that many organizations have adopted responsible AI principles, but there is a need for executable frameworks and real actions. They also explore how boards are thinking about AI governance and the challenges they face in understanding and managing AI risks. Jeff emphasizes the importance of board composition and the need for citizen representatives to provide diverse perspectives. He concludes by highlighting the role of governance in enabling innovation and responsible AI use.
